Provides direct and indirect patient care in a hospital setting while communicating effectively with the healthcare team regarding patient conditions. Performs comprehensive assessments, administers medications, and assists physicians with technical procedures.
Requires graduation from an accredited RN program and current unencumbered RN licensure in Idaho. Must hold current BLS certification and obtain ACLS and basic dysrhythmia certification within six months of hire.
1. Ability to perform a head-to-toe assessment on all patients and reassessments as per policy. This includes: pediatric, geriatric and the general adult patient population. 2. Ability to adequately assess and reassess pain. Utilizes appropriate pain management techniques. Educates the patient and family regarding pain management. 3. Ability to revise plan of care as indicated by the patient’s response to treatment and evaluate overall plan daily for effectiveness. 4. Ability to perform glucometer testing (point-of-care testing) per Clinical Laboratory’s and the patient care unit’s policies and procedures. 5. Ability to interpret results of waived tests; take appropriate action on glucometer test results. 6. Performs patient care responsibilities considering needs specific to the standard of care for patient’s age. 7. Knowledge of medications and their correct administration based on age of the patient and their clinical condition. 8. Follow the five 5 medication rights and reduce the potential for medication errors. 9. Formulates a teaching plan based upon identified learning needs and evaluates effectiveness of learning, family is included in teaching as appropriate. 10. Demonstrates an ability to assist physicians with procedures and performs services requiring technical and manual skills.
